[PATCH v2 09/11] video: lcdif: drain write-combine framebuffer in fb_damage

The framebuffer is allocated Normal Non-Cacheable (write-combine).
After the splash command's memcpy() from a cached shadow buffer into
the hardware framebuffer (see gu_screen_blit()), stores may still
reside in the CPU write-combine buffer when scanout next fetches --
visible as partial / corrupted rendering at the bottom of the image.
dsb() alone is not sufficient: it orders subsequent instructions
against the outstanding writes but doesn't actively drain the WC
buffer to memory. A readback of any byte inside the WC region does,
since the load cannot complete until prior stores to the buffer have
been retired.
Wire lcdif_fb_damage to do that readback after each blit. Keep
fb_flush bound to lcdif_crtc_atomic_flush so the SHADOW_LOAD_EN
re-latch still fires on fb_close / fbtest paths.
